Weekly Tech Roundup: Key Developments for Australian Business
This week delivered significant developments across Australia's technology landscape, with particular momentum in artificial intelligence, digital transformation, and contactless payment technologies that directly impact how Australian businesses operate.
AI Revolution Accelerates
Australia's AI sector made remarkable progress with Lendi Group unveiling its groundbreaking agentic AI-powered home loan 'guardian', while the Department of Veterans' Affairs launched trials for AI-enabled search functionality - marking a federal first in AI deployment for citizen services.

Cybersecurity Advances
Major security developments included VicRoads announcing plans to phase out passwords in favor of passkeys by year-end, while Apple introduced "mercenary spyware" protection in its new A19 chip, integrating hardware defense with operating system safety features.
Contactless Payments Evolution
Internationally, the UK's Financial Conduct Authority proposed allowing card providers to set their own contactless payment limits, potentially removing current restrictions entirely - a development that could influence Australian payment systems.
Digital Transformation Continues
Infrastructure developments included NBN Co integrating AI and automation into its operational "fabric" and signing agreements with Amazon's Project Kuiper as a Sky Muster replacement, indicating significant changes in Australia's internet connectivity delivery.
Small Business Support
The Australian government maintains over $60 million committed since the 2023-24 Budget to help small businesses enhance digital and cyber security capabilities, while the Small Business Technology Investment Boost continues providing a 20% bonus tax deduction for eligible technology expenditure.
Retail Technology Adoption
95% of surveyed Australian retailers are using some form of automation to streamline operations, particularly in inventory management and marketing. However, only 33% of consumers expressed satisfaction with chatbots, indicating human touch remains crucial.
AI-driven personalization is expected to influence 40% of purchases by 2025, while 59% of consumers favor tangible loyalty rewards including cashback and discounts over purely digital engagement methods.
